    After undergoing cryolipolysis in New York, it's essential to follow specific post-treatment guidelines to ensure optimal results and minimize potential risks. Here are some key points to avoid:

    1. Avoid Hot Baths and Saunas: Immediately after cryolipolysis, exposure to high temperatures can interfere with the healing process and may cause discomfort. It's advisable to avoid hot baths, saunas, and hot tubs for at least a week post-treatment.

    2. Avoid Intense Physical Activity: Engaging in strenuous exercises or heavy physical activities can increase blood flow to the treated area, potentially affecting the results. It's recommended to avoid intense workouts for a few days after the procedure.

    3. Avoid Alcohol and Caffeine: Consuming alcohol and caffeine can dehydrate the body, which may hinder the natural healing process. It's best to limit or avoid these substances for a few days post-treatment.

    4. Avoid Massaging the Treated Area: While it might be tempting to massage the treated area to reduce discomfort, doing so can disrupt the fat cells that are in the process of being eliminated. It's advisable to avoid any form of massage or pressure on the treated area for at least two weeks.

    5. Avoid Skipping Follow-Up Appointments: Regular follow-up appointments are crucial to monitor your progress and ensure that the treatment is working as expected. Skipping these appointments can lead to missed opportunities for adjustments or additional treatments if necessary.

    By adhering to these guidelines, you can enhance the effectiveness of your cryolipolysis treatment and ensure a smoother recovery process. Always consult with your healthcare provider for personalized advice tailored to your specific situation.

    Understanding Post-Cryolipolysis Care in New York

    After undergoing cryolipolysis in New York, it's essential to follow specific post-treatment guidelines to ensure optimal results and a smooth recovery. One of the key aspects to avoid is exposure to high temperatures, such as hot baths and saunas. These can interfere with the natural healing process of the treated area, potentially leading to discomfort or suboptimal outcomes.

    Cryolipolysis works by freezing fat cells, which then undergo a natural process of elimination by the body. Elevated temperatures post-treatment can disrupt this delicate process, causing the treated fat cells to not be effectively eliminated or leading to inflammation and discomfort. Therefore, maintaining a cool environment for the treated area is crucial.

    Additionally, it's advisable to avoid strenuous physical activities that could elevate body temperature for at least a few days post-treatment. This includes avoiding hot environments and ensuring proper hydration to support the body's natural healing mechanisms. By adhering to these guidelines, you can help ensure that the results of your cryolipolysis treatment in New York are both effective and long-lasting.

    What To Avoid After Cryolipolysis in New York

    After undergoing cryolipolysis, it is crucial to follow certain guidelines to ensure the best possible results and to maintain the integrity of the treatment. Firstly, avoid any strenuous physical activities for at least 48 hours post-treatment. This includes heavy lifting, intense workouts, and any activity that could cause excessive sweating. The cooling process can temporarily weaken the treated area, and engaging in strenuous activities too soon could lead to discomfort or complications.

    Secondly, it is advisable to avoid hot baths, saunas, and direct sun exposure for the first week following the procedure. These activities can increase blood flow and potentially affect the cooling effect of the treatment. Instead, opt for lukewarm showers and wear sunscreen if you need to be outdoors.

    Lastly, avoid massaging or applying pressure to the treated area for at least two weeks. The fat cells are in a delicate state post-treatment, and any external pressure could disrupt the natural healing process. If you experience any swelling or tenderness, use a cold compress to alleviate discomfort, but avoid any direct massage.

    By following these precautions, you can help ensure that your cryolipolysis treatment in New York achieves the desired results and that your skin remains healthy and intact.
